Program Analysis

Mercy University's Health & Physical Education graduates start at $23,094/yr, trailing the $31,057 national average by 26%. The program's value hinges on affordability.

The 4.5x return on tuition is positive but not overwhelming. Financial outcomes depend on keeping costs close to in-state rates.

AI risk is moderate — 25% task exposure — and the 3% scenario spread suggests disruption would dent but not destroy the earnings outlook.

The $22,625 debt-to-$23,094 income ratio translates to about 12 months of earnings. Standard loan terms should handle this comfortably.

At #499 out of 529 programs, Mercy University's financial outcomes for Health & Physical Education trail the majority of peers. The value case depends on other factors.

About Mercy University

A 85% acceptance rate means Mercy University is accessible to most applicants, enrolling 5,539 students in Dobbs Ferry, NY. 47% of students receive Pell Grants, indicating strong socioeconomic diversity.
